Output 4eef636cd8a9bfa94aa1621eb4ad956da073ce7f41265177e86f0aaf70baba64:0

value
3609113
script pubkey
OP_0 OP_PUSHBYTES_20 87c9ff27e46032ad9749c13f10cc713b012a6b41
address
bc1qslyl7flyvqe2m96fcyl3pnr38vqj566pjx02q2
transaction
4eef636cd8a9bfa94aa1621eb4ad956da073ce7f41265177e86f0aaf70baba64
confirmations
106840
spent
true